Basically, there are a >>> whole lot of objects with attributes associated with them. The >>> attributes have various types (strings, enumerated types, integers). >>> The restrictions on these attributes are all defined in the XSD >>> format. I would like to create an "editor" in GWT which allows the >>> user to edit a file in XSD format. The editor should be able to >>> create a form using the XSD. For example, if there is an enumerated >>> type attribute, the editor should create a drop down menu. >>> >>> I experimented with JAXB to generate the java bean classes from the >>> XSD format.
